2What is the difference between hydrogen water and alkaline water?
Alkaline water has a higher pH but may not contain significant dissolved hydrogen. True hydrogen water contains dissolved molecular hydrogen gas (H2), which is the active therapeutic component. Tyent ionizers produce both.
3How quickly does hydrogen dissipate from water?
Dissolved hydrogen begins to dissipate once water is exposed to air. For maximum benefit, drink hydrogen water soon after it is produced, or store it in a sealed container.
